Brighton Women finished ninth in the FA WSL table last season, so the Seagulls are intent on climbing higher up the table and forming a project capable of finishing in the top half of the league. They are off to a strong start this summer, as they have signed two big names from Chelsea in England legend Fran Kirby and experienced midfielder Jelena Cankovic. Both Cankovic and Kirby should bring plenty of technical quality, star power, experience, and attacking flair to a Brighton side that could use a few more difference-makers in a playmaking capacity. And now, Brighton have adde a younger, less established player with plenty of upside to boost the Seagulls' attack for the 2024/25 FA WSL season in the form of a winger capable of starting on the left or the right. The Women's Champions League is set to explode with the news of Lucy Bronze returning to England and joining Chelsea! Bronze, a Five-time Champions League winner with Lyon and Barcelona, brings a wealth of experience and leadership to a Blues side hungry for European glory. But with the FA WSL retaining Bronze, how will the landscape of the UWCL be affected? We examine the contenders: 5. PSG (France): PSG is a team on the rise. Last year's semi-finalists added firepower with Kika joining their already impressive attack featuring Marie-Antoinette Katoto (league-leading 35 goals in 2023/24).
